#083238 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#083238 is composed of 3.1% red, 19.6% green and 22%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 85.7% cyan, 10.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 78% black. It has a hue angle of 187.5 degrees, a saturation of 75% and a lightness of 12.5%. #083238 color hex could be obtained by blending #106470 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#003333.

Shades and Tints of #083238
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010405 is the darkest color, while #f2fcfd is the lightest one.
